What Is Samsara vs Motive? A Practical Definition for Fleet and Safety Buyers
Samsara and Motive are both fleet operations platforms, but buyers should think of them as two different operating models. Samsara is typically evaluated as a broader connected operations platform spanning telematics, dash cams, equipment tracking, site visibility, and workflow tools. Motive is often positioned more directly around fleet safety, compliance, driver management, and spend control, especially for trucking and mixed commercial fleets.
For an operator, the practical question is not which brand is bigger. It is which platform best matches your daily workflows, your safety program maturity, and how much you want one vendor to cover beyond vehicles. A construction fleet with trailers, generators, and yard assets may define value differently than a for-hire carrier focused on CSA scores and HOS compliance.
Samsara usually fits buyers wanting a wider platform footprint. That can include vehicle GPS, AI dash cams, asset gateways, environmental monitoring, maintenance workflows, and integrations into ERP or dispatch stacks. The tradeoff is that broader platforms can introduce more implementation planning, more modules, and potentially higher total contract value.
Motive usually resonates with fleets prioritizing driver safety and compliance outcomes first. Buyers often shortlist it for ELD, dash cams, fuel insights, coaching, and driver-centric workflows, with growing interest in spend tools like fuel card and expense management. The practical benefit is a more direct story for fleets trying to reduce violations, claims frequency, and manual back-office effort without buying a wider IoT estate on day one.
Pricing is rarely simple because both vendors commonly sell through multi-year contracts, hardware plus software bundles, and custom quotes. In real evaluations, operators often compare line items such as dual-facing AI camera cost, gateway installation method, per-asset monthly fee, and charges for advanced safety or routing modules. A buyer comparing a 75-vehicle rollout should model implementation labor, replacement hardware, data retention, and contract flexibility, not just the advertised monthly rate.
A practical definition also depends on implementation constraints. Samsara deployments can be attractive when a fleet wants one standardized hardware and data layer across trucks, trailers, and equipment. Motive deployments can be attractive when a safety or compliance team needs faster policy rollout, driver adoption, and coaching visibility without overhauling every adjacent operations process immediately.
Integration depth is another buyer-level separator. Samsara is frequently evaluated for connections into systems like maintenance, dispatch, and enterprise analytics, while Motive may be favored when the priority is linking ELD, camera events, driver workflows, and spend controls. Before signing, ask each vendor for a live walkthrough of your exact stack, because API access, partner connectors, and data export detail vary by plan and use case.
Here is a simple operator scenario. A 120-power-unit construction and field service company may prefer Samsara if it needs to track trucks, skid steers, trailers, and reefer temps in one view. A 120-truck regional carrier may prefer Motive if its main KPI is reducing unsafe driving events by 20% while improving HOS audit readiness and driver coaching completion.

Samsara vs Motive Feature Comparison: Telematics, AI Dashcams, Compliance, and Driver Safety
Samsara and Motive overlap heavily on fleet basics, but operators usually see the biggest differences in hardware flexibility, coaching workflows, and back-office depth. If you run mixed assets, care about fast deployments, or need cleaner executive reporting, those differences matter more than feature checkboxes. The practical question is not who has more features, but which platform reduces risk and admin time faster.
On telematics, both provide GPS tracking, engine diagnostics, geofencing, idle tracking, utilization reporting, and maintenance alerts. Samsara often feels stronger for broad operations visibility, especially when fleets want cameras, trailers, equipment, and site operations in one UI. Motive is often favored by trucking-heavy fleets that prioritize driver workflows, compliance, and a straightforward path from ELD to safety monitoring.
For AI dashcams, buyers should compare more than video quality. Key evaluation points include:
- Event detection: hard braking, following distance, distraction, phone use, stop-sign or speed-related behaviors.
- Review workflow: how quickly safety managers can triage clips, exonerate drivers, and assign coaching.
- Driver experience: whether in-cab alerts reduce risk or create alert fatigue.
- Storage and upload behavior: this affects how fast incident footage reaches the cloud.
Samsara’s camera ecosystem is usually broader for fleets that want inward, outward, side, rear, and asset visibility under one vendor. Motive’s safety stack is often compelling for over-the-road operations where driver scorecards, coaching, and compliance workflows need to stay tightly connected. In practice, this means a construction fleet may lean Samsara, while a long-haul carrier may find Motive easier to operationalize.
Compliance is another major divider. Both support ELD, HOS, DVIR, and IFTA-adjacent reporting workflows, but implementation quality depends on how your dispatch and safety teams actually work. Fleets with frequent log edits, roadside inspections, and high driver turnover should test the mobile app and back-office exception handling before signing.
A useful pilot scenario is a 150-truck carrier replacing older ELDs and adding AI cameras. If Samsara reduces preventable claims through faster video retrieval, the higher subscription may pencil out. If Motive shortens HOS admin time by even 10 to 15 minutes per driver per week, the labor savings alone can offset a meaningful share of platform cost.
Integration depth can change the ROI calculation quickly. Ask each vendor for proven connectors to TMS, maintenance, payroll, fuel card, and insurance telematics programs. Also confirm whether APIs, historical data access, and custom reporting require higher tiers, because hidden packaging limits can create downstream cost.
Implementation constraints are real, especially for fleets with leased vehicles or seasonal drivers. Samsara deployments can expand neatly across asset classes, but the broader platform may require more cross-functional setup. Motive can be easier to standardize in driver-centric trucking environments, though camera policies and coaching adoption still need change management.
Buyers should request a side-by-side pilot scorecard with metrics such as:
- Video retrieval time after a safety event.
- False-positive alert rate for AI detections.
- HOS edit time per dispatcher or safety admin.
- Install time per vehicle and hardware failure rate.
- Coaching completion rate within 7 days of an event.
Example KPI formula:
Monthly ROI = (Claims avoided + Admin hours saved + Fuel waste reduced) - Platform cost

Samsara vs Motive Pricing, Contracts, and Total Cost of Ownership: What Buyers Should Evaluate Before Signing
Sticker price rarely reflects true fleet software cost. When comparing Samsara vs Motive, buyers should model the full commercial package: hardware, monthly software, camera add-ons, installation labor, contract length, support tiers, and replacement policies. A lower quoted per-vehicle rate can still become the more expensive option if mandatory bundles or upgrade fees appear after rollout.
Ask both vendors for a line-item quote, not a blended monthly number. Operators should request separate pricing for ELDs, dash cams, gateways, asset tracking, environmental sensors, and any premium analytics modules. This exposes whether one vendor is discounting software upfront while recovering margin through accessories, data plans, or required platform minimums.
Contract structure matters as much as price. Many fleets see the best pricing only with multi-year commitments, typically 24 to 36 months, while shorter terms may carry meaningfully higher monthly rates. Buyers should also confirm auto-renewal language, price-escalation clauses, and whether unused licenses can be reassigned across tractors, trailers, or seasonal vehicles.
Implementation costs can materially change first-year ROI. A 150-truck fleet may save on monthly fees but lose that advantage if self-installation creates downtime or if third-party installers charge $75 to $150 per vehicle. If cameras are involved, labor can rise further because placement, wiring, calibration, and driver acceptance all require additional time.
Use a simple TCO model before signing. For example, if Vendor A quotes $38 per vehicle/month and Vendor B quotes $31 per vehicle/month, the annual software gap across 100 vehicles is $8,400. But if Vendor B also requires $250 more hardware per truck, the lower monthly rate does not break even until roughly month 36.
TCO = (hardware + install + training + integrations) + (monthly fee × vehicles × contract months) + overage/replacement costs
Integration cost is another frequent blind spot. If your team needs dispatch, payroll, maintenance, fuel card, or TMS connectivity, confirm whether APIs are included, rate-limited, or paywalled behind higher plans. A cheap telematics contract can become expensive fast if your IT team must build custom middleware because a native integration is missing or incomplete.
Buyers should pressure-test these commercial details before procurement approval:
- Hardware ownership: Is equipment purchased upfront, financed, or bundled into the subscription?
- Replacement terms: What happens if a dash cam fails outside warranty or a device is damaged during driver turnover?
- Service activation: Are there onboarding, shipping, or SIM activation fees?
- Usage thresholds: Are video uploads, AI events, or stored footage capped by plan?
- Expansion pricing: Will adding 25 vehicles later keep the original discount tier?
Samsara is often evaluated as a premium, broad-platform option, which can make sense for fleets consolidating telematics, safety, equipment monitoring, and operations tools under one vendor. Motive is often considered aggressively competitive in core fleet use cases, especially where buyers prioritize ELD, camera coverage, and fast payback. The right value choice depends on whether you need a narrow compliance stack or a wider operational platform.
One practical negotiation tactic is to request two scenarios from each vendor: a best-price 36-month offer and a flexibility-first 12-month offer. This shows the premium attached to optionality and helps finance teams compare cash flow, switching risk, and deployment timing. Also ask for written confirmation of implementation timeline, support SLAs, and any fees tied to early termination or paused vehicles.
Decision aid: choose the vendor that gives you the clearest 3-year TCO, the fewest pricing surprises, and the integration path your operations team can actually support. If the quote is hard to audit, the total cost usually gets worse after signature.
How to Evaluate Samsara vs Motive for ROI: Implementation, Integrations, Reporting, and Scalability
For most fleets, the real decision is not just feature depth. It is **time-to-value, operational lift, and total contract cost over 24 to 36 months**. Buyers comparing **Samsara vs Motive** should score both vendors against deployment effort, integration maturity, reporting usability, and how well each platform scales across mixed asset types.
Start with implementation because this is where ROI often slips. **Samsara typically fits operators that want broader telematics, cameras, equipment monitoring, and site visibility in one stack**, while **Motive often appeals to fleets prioritizing driver safety, ELD, and a more straightforward rollout**. If your team lacks internal IT support, ask each vendor who owns device provisioning, install documentation, training, and post-go-live issue triage.
A practical evaluation framework is to estimate the first 90 days in detail. Include hardware shipment lead times, installer availability, vehicle downtime, driver coaching setup, and admin training hours. **A cheaper monthly rate can lose its advantage fast if deployment delays push back compliance, claims reduction, or fuel savings by one full quarter**.
Use a scorecard with weighted criteria rather than relying on demos. A common operator model is: **30% implementation**, **25% integrations**, **20% reporting**, **15% scalability**, and **10% pricing flexibility**. This prevents polished UI impressions from outweighing the work required to make the platform usable in daily dispatch, safety, and finance workflows.
When reviewing integrations, ask for the exact systems already supported in production. Common needs include TMS, payroll, maintenance, fuel card, ERP, and data warehouse feeds. **Do not accept “API available” as proof of easy integration**, because authentication limits, webhook support, rate caps, and field mapping gaps can materially change project cost.
For example, a fleet sending HOS, GPS, and safety events into its TMS should confirm field-level compatibility before signing. A simple payload may look like this:
{
"vehicle_id": "TRK-482",
"driver_id": "D-1093",
"event": "harsh_brake",
"timestamp": "2025-02-14T19:22:11Z",
"lat": 41.8781,
"lon": -87.6298
}If one vendor exposes this cleanly through webhooks and the other requires batch exports or middleware, **integration labor can wipe out any headline subscription savings**. That matters even more for fleets with internal BI teams expecting near-real-time reporting.
Reporting should be tested with real operator questions, not generic dashboard tours. Ask both vendors to show how a safety manager identifies repeat risky drivers, how finance calculates fuel trend changes by terminal, and how operations isolates underutilized assets by daypart. **The best platform is the one your front-line managers can query without opening a support ticket**.
Scalability matters if you expect acquisitions, new terminals, or expansion beyond trucks into trailers, equipment, or cameras. **Samsara may present a stronger case for organizations consolidating multiple operational data streams**, while **Motive may be attractive for fleets that want a faster path to core compliance and safety outcomes**. Confirm user permissions, location hierarchies, multi-entity reporting, and whether pricing changes sharply at higher camera or asset counts.
Finally, pressure-test ROI with a simple operator model. If a 150-power-unit fleet reduces **one preventable claim**, improves fuel efficiency by **3%**, and cuts **two admin hours per dispatcher per week**, annual impact can exceed software cost even before insurance negotiations. **Takeaway: choose the vendor that reaches measurable outcomes fastest in your actual workflow, not the one with the longest feature list.**
Samsara vs Motive FAQs
Operators usually compare Samsara and Motive on total cost, rollout speed, driver adoption, and data depth. In practice, the better fit depends on fleet size, compliance risk, and whether you want a broad operations platform or a more focused telematics-and-safety stack. Buyers should also check contract length, hardware replacement terms, and API access before signing.
Which is cheaper? Motive is often perceived as the lower-entry-cost option, especially for small to midsize fleets that mainly need ELD, dash cams, and basic tracking. Samsara typically prices higher, but that premium can make sense if you plan to use cameras, asset tracking, maintenance, workflows, and site visibility in one system rather than stitching together multiple vendors.
What does that mean in budget terms? A fleet with 75 vehicles may see acceptable ROI from Samsara if it eliminates one separate camera vendor, one trailer-tracking tool, and several manual safety workflows. A smaller carrier with 12 trucks may find Motive more economical if its immediate goal is HOS compliance and driver coaching without paying for broader IoT capabilities it will not deploy in year one.
Which platform is easier to implement? Motive is often chosen for faster deployment when the priority is getting ELDs and cameras into vehicles with minimal operational disruption. Samsara deployments can still move quickly, but implementation becomes more involved when you add gateways, environmental sensors, equipment tracking, maintenance workflows, and custom integrations across dispatch, payroll, and ERP systems.
Where do integration differences matter most? Samsara usually stands out for organizations that want a larger ecosystem and deeper operational telemetry across mixed assets. Motive covers core integrations well, but buyers with specialized back-office requirements should confirm API limits, webhook availability, SSO support, and whether their TMS or fleet maintenance software has a native connector.
For example, a fleet exporting safety events into an internal data warehouse may want to validate payload structure before rollout. A simple check can look like this: {"vehicle_id":"TRK-102","event":"hard_brake","speed_mph":61,"timestamp":"2025-02-18T14:22:11Z"}. If your BI or claims workflow depends on standardized fields, test sample event data from both vendors during the trial.
Which is better for safety and coaching? Both vendors offer AI dash cams, driver alerts, and event review workflows, but the user experience can differ meaningfully for managers and drivers. Buyers should compare false-positive rates, coaching queue usability, in-cab alert tuning, and how quickly supervisors can move from incident detection to exoneration footage.
What about hidden costs? Ask about professional services, shipping, self-install versus assisted install, warranty replacement, and charges for premium analytics or advanced camera packages. Some fleets also underestimate the internal labor required for policy updates, driver training, and back-office process changes, which can materially affect first-year ROI.
Which should you choose? Pick Motive if your top priorities are faster time to value, strong compliance coverage, and tighter upfront spend. Pick Samsara if you want a broader operations platform and can justify the higher subscription with consolidation, automation, and cross-asset visibility. Decision aid: if you are replacing multiple systems, lean Samsara; if you are solving ELD, camera, and tracking first, lean Motive.
